17-year old Toronto pet store worker, Karla Homolka, met older (23?) year-old Paul Bernardo, at a hotel restaurant. They were infatuated with each other immediately, and got b:furious:usy right away, in front of their shocked, and not-into-it friends. Soon he was spending the night at her family home, and they all thought he was the bee's knees. But, nope, he was a rapist. Either right before, or soon after getting together with Karla (reports conflict here), he started raping girls in his Toronto suburb, Scarborough (google "Scarborough Rapist" for more info.).
After a while, Paul starts checking out Karla's little sister, Tammy, who thought it was kind of flattering to have the attention of her older sister's boyfriend (as the youngest, with 4 older sisters, I can get this to a point). Tammy had no idea that Paul was obsessed with her. He would go in her room at night and...take care of himself sexually. He broke her window blinds so he could stand outside and videotape her.
So, misogynistic guy that he is, he tells Karla that that she needs to "repay" him for not being a virgin when they met. He tells her he could forgive her if she offered him her baby sister's virginity for a Christmas present. She, being a vacuous malignant narcissist with no moral compass, thought that was just swell. She proceeded to research drugs which she could access through her work at a Veterinarian clinic. On Christmas Eve (1990, I think), they drug and rape Tammy, who dies from Karla's misuse of the drugs and/or her wanting her sister dead b/c her husband liked her better (reports differ).
